The Associate, Agricultural Research & Strategy (Associate) will play a high-profile, integral role in supporting an agricultural mortgage portfolio owned by MetLife's general account and other institutional investor clients of MetLife Investment Management. The Associate will assist the Head of Agricultural Research & Strategy in formulating and conveying the organization's perspectives on agricultural, timber, and agribusiness commodity and capital markets to senior management and MIM clients and prospects. The Associate will also contribute to high-profile special projects related to portfolio management/strategy and will author research publications.
Key Responsibilities:

  • Author whitepapers on agricultural trends for distribution to borrowers, potential clients, and the media, aiming to establish MIM's agricultural research as industry-leading
  • Support formulation of actionable investment strategies for the agricultural portfolio and communicate these strategies to senior management
  • Assist in directly communicating MIM's market outlook and investment strategy to both internal and external clients
  • Assist in forecasting commodity prices to support the underwriting of agricultural mortgage loans
  • Develop market insights through data collection and analysis across key sectors, including production agriculture, agribusiness, and timberland investments
  • Partner with Regional Operations and the Agricultural Strategies Group on special projects
  • Update periodic market research reports produced for the regional offices and management
  • Develop and maintain relationships with key agriculture and agricultural finance data vendors and agencies
  • Collect, analyze, and interpret economic/market data relevant to the agricultural sector
  • Assist in the development and maintenance of agricultural mortgage risk assessment and rating tools and serve as a key resource for the agricultural mortgage underwriting process
  • Develop and implement stress testing methodologies to support the management of the agricultural mortgage portfolio

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
